Neon, Nostalgia & 80’s Anthems – Marcel Kapp’s 40th at De Vines, Paarl

On 20 June 2025, I had the privilege of photographing and filming Marcel Kapp’s 80’s-themed 40th birthday bash at De Vines Pub & Restaurant in Paarl — and let me tell you, this one hit all the right notes (and synth chords).

Now, being from the Northern Suburbs, I wasn’t sure what to expect from this venue. Finding it felt like discovering a secret gem. De Vines turned out to be the perfect size for a celebration like this — big enough to feel alive, yet intimate enough that you didn’t lose your friends in a sea of strangers. Plus, the bar stretches as long as the venue is wide, which is basically the holy grail of party logistics.


The night started slow, as these things do. Guests trickled in one by one, decked out in their best 80’s gear — neon tights, oversized blazers, big hair, you name it. Every arrival was a little reunion, a burst of laughter, a hug, and me trying not to grin behind the camera while capturing those first greetings.

I had the awesome Chris Joubert (from Studio Rainn https://www.studiorainn.com) alongside me, helping with the photography and videography. Chris handled most of the stills, delivering those forever photos, while I focused on video and the moments in motion. Working alongside someone who just gets it always makes the job feel less like work and more like being part of the celebration.

Highlights of the night? Plenty.


A local talent, Rebel Bunny, opened the evening with live music — just her, her guitar, and that kind of soulful voice that slows the room down and sets the vibe perfectly. Each table had paper laid out for guests to write Marcel personal birthday messages, some heartfelt, others… let’s call them “creative” (you could spot the tequila handwriting from a mile away).


As the night warmed up, the DJ took over, cranking out 80’s hits that got everyone on their feet. Marcel’s best friend and father gave heartfelt speeches — the kind that make you laugh and tear up all in one breath. The energy on that dancefloor? Electric.

Marcel’s wife and her friends turned it into a full-on 80’s music video, and to everyone’s surprise (and joy), many of Marcel’s father’s friends showed up the younger crowd with their dance moves. Watching those generational dance battles unfold was comedy and camaraderie in one frame.

One special touch? Marcel’s dad asked me to film secret video messages from guests throughout the night — little tributes and jokes that Marcel wouldn’t see until I delivered the final edited video. The look on his face when he watched it later? Worth every minute behind the camera.

Nights like these remind me why I love doing what I do. It’s not just photos and videos — it’s about catching the life in between the music and the speeches. The laughter, the dancing, the way friendships and family bonds light up a room.
